    They could also tie it to occupancy. If a functional residence goes more than half the year without someone living in it, property tax is quintupled.

    There’s danger to writing such a law correctly, unfortunately. I recall something in Ecuador where people were leaving extensions to their home just barely unfinished so that they could avoid certain residence laws until they had a buyer.
